A Medicina Tradicional Chinesa (MTC) é uma terapia milenar de caráter holístico,
reconhecida pela sua eficácia no tratamento e prevenção de diversas patologias. Entre as suas
práticas, a acupunctura, em particular, é recomendada pela Organização Mundial de Saúde como
um tratamento eficaz em múltiplas condições, incluindo a lombalgia. Esta patologia, caracterizada
por dores na região lombar, afecta significativamente a qualidade de vida dos doentes. Vários
estudos demostram os benefícios da Acupunctura no alívio das dores lombares.
Este estudo tem como objectivo avaliar a eficácia dos tratamentos de MTC no tratamento
da lombalgia ou lombociatalgia. Para tal, foi construído e aplicado um questionário a 35 pacientes
com estas patologias que se submeteram a tratamentos de MTC. O estudo também analisa a
percepção dos doentes sobre o impacto dos tratamentos na sua qualidade de vida, considerando
as alterações sentidas relativamente às características da dor, o equilíbrio emocional, a melhoria
da qualidade do sono e da função digestiva, bem como a redução do consumo de medicação
alopática.
O estudo segue uma abordagem observacional analítica transversal e retrospectiva,
analisando dados sociodemográficos, antropométricos e de saúde dos participantes.
Foram realizados diversos testes estatísticos com recurso ao software R versão 4.4.14
para avaliar a relação entre os tratamentos de Medicina Tradicional Chinesa e a intensidade da
dor lombar, bem como diversas dimensões da qualidade. Os resultados mostram diferenças
estatisticamente significativas na intensidade da dor lombar antes e depois da realização dos
tratamentos de MTC. Todos os participantes do estudo relataram um impacto positivo na
qualidade de vida, com 55,88% afirmando que a MTC contribuiu significativamente e 44,12%
reconhecendo uma contribuição considerável. Além disso aproximadamente 73,53% dos
pacientes relataram melhorias em outras áreas da sua saúde.
Com base nesses dados, podemos concluir que a Medicina Tradicional Chinesa contribui
significativamente para a redução da dor lombar e na promoção da qualidade de vida dos pacientes
com lombalgia e lombociatalgia.
Traditional Chinese Medicine (TCM) is an ancient holistic therapy recognized for its efficacy in treating and preventing various pathologies. Among its practices, acupuncture, in particular, is recommended by the World Health Organization as an effective treatment for multiple conditions, including low back pain. This condition, characterized by pain in the lower back, significantly affects the quality of life of patients. Several studies demonstrate the benefits of acupuncture in alleviating lower back pain. This study aims to evaluate the efficacy of TCM treatments for low back pain or sciatica. To this end, a questionnaire was developed and administered to 35 patients with these conditions who underwent TCM treatments. The study also analyses patients perceptions of the impact of treatments on their quality of life, considering the changes felt regarding pain characteristics, emotional balance, improvement in sleep quality, digestive function, and reduction in the use of conventional medication. The study follows a cross-sectional analytical observational approach and retrospective analysis, examining sociodemographic, anthropometric, and health data of participants. Various statistical tests were performed using R version 4.4.14 to evaluate the relationship between Traditional Chinese Medicine treatments and the intensity of lower back pain, as well as various dimensions of quality of life. The results show statistically significant differences in lower back pain intensity before and after undergoing TCM treatments. All study participants reported a positive impact on their quality of life, with 55.88% stating that TCM contributed significantly and 44.12% acknowledging a considerable contribution. Additionally, approximately 73.53% of patients reported improvements in other areas of their health. Based on these data, we can conclude that Traditional Chinese Medicine significantly contributes to the reduction of lower back pain and the promotion of the quality of life of patients with low back pain and sciatica.
